Can't see any parent - or any responsible person - letting a kid do things they themselves are not very, very comfortable with.  That just makes sense.

One family might be horrified when their child wants to drop a 5' kicker on the blue slope - and should be.  
  But the local ski-town family might tell the child "I've got a 10'er in the trees with a softer landing we should try a couple times first''.

Maybe everything changes when it's your child, but look how many kids free-ride Mt. Bike, take huge jumps on snowboards, race motocross, or hunt with guns while everyone around is drinking.   Make your own choices with your own kids within your own experiences.
